Wilson had already won two in a row (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 23.5 points) and they went ahead and made it three on Monday. They walked away with a 51-42 victory over the Hatton Hornets. That's the second time they've managed to beat them this season, as they also won 58-48 back in December of 2024.

Wilson pushed their record up to 19-3 with the win, which was their 11th straight on the road. Those victories came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 56.8 points per game. As for Hatton, they are on a six-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 4-13.
Wilson won't have much time to rest: their next match is against Deshler at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Hatton, they are taking a road trip to face off against Brooks at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day.
